On 2/21/2023 at 2:06 PM, Lawrence St said:

If I’m not mistaken the SIRT cars aren’t in married pairs so they can always just disable the cab and use it as a B car.

You still don't understand.  6214 is an R46.  SIR does not use R46 cars.  They do use R44 cars.  Plus even if they were able to send 6214 to Staten Island, it would still have to be outfittted to their signal system....yes, even though it would not be an operating car.  Plus there are exterior differences, FRA stuff.  Like handles on the side of the cars to climb into the car via a side door.  And they would have to do much electrical work to modify the side doors and put the key hole in there.  They are not going to do that.  It's a waste of money.
